- International Boxing Federation (IBF)/United States Boxing Association (USBA)
- This sanctioning body was created in 1983.
- Current President, Daryl J. Peoples

The belt was created by Bob Lee after he did not receive the approval to be nominated president of the WBA. He then decided to leave the organization and create this new title. At first it was not seen as a major belt but Larry Holmes won the title and defended it many times, bringing the belt to the mainstream and to the elite prominence it has in the sport today.
In the late 1990s the IBF was investigated by the FBI for corruption and its president Bob Lee was sent to federal prison for taking bribes and tax evasion.
